Hey all,
I have a Fiio E10 to amp my cans and I was wondering if it is right to use 100% volume in Winamp, 100% volume on CPU, and then adjust the volume on the E10? Will the quality be as pristine as possible with 100% volume on CPU, or should I set it to 75% or so...

I'm still relatively new to all this and it's confusing me. Since the E10 bypasses my audio card, I don't know why I can still control the volume with my CPU volume.

I'm all ears for any lessons or knowledge you people have, thanks!

You should be fine running your PC volume levels at 100% while controlling the volume via the amp.  If you notice distortion you may want to turn down the PC volume levels to 75% - 85%, but keeping the volume levels higher will prevent the amp from clipping early.  Clipping is when the amp tried to produce more gain ( volume knob up ) but physically cannot and this the signal becomes clipped.
